Cost Savings: Affordable Golfing
Purchasing second hand golf equipment can be a smart financial decision for golfers at any level. The inherent depreciation of new golf clubs means that buying used gear often results in significant cost savings. For instance, a brand new set of clubs may come with a hefty price tag, while a gently used set from reputable sources, such as Cotswold Golf Company, could offer a similar quality for a fraction of the price. This price difference allows buyers to allocate the saved funds toward other golfing necessities, such as lessons, accessories, or even additional clubs.
Moreover, investing in second hand golf equipment typically means that golfers can opt for higher-quality brands that might otherwise be out of reach. When golfers purchase new equipment, they might settle for a less expensive brand due to budget constraints. However, by exploring the second hand market, they can find premium clubs at reduced prices that enhance their performance on the course. This access to better quality equipment can lead to improved gameplay, making the financial investment even more worthwhile.
Another essential aspect to consider is the resale value of second hand equipment. Unlike new golf clubs, which depreciate rapidly, used golf clubs tend to hold their value better over time. Should a golfer decide to upgrade to newer models or different brands, they can often recoup a substantial portion of their initial investment by selling their used gear. This cyclical advantage of buying and selling used equipment has become increasingly popular among enthusiasts looking to maintain their golf game without incurring excessive costs.
Ultimately, opting for second hand golf equipment can lead to a richer golfing experience without placing undue strain on one’s finances. Through strategic purchasing and smart reselling, golfers can enjoy quality gear while maintaining affordability in their sport.
Accessibility: Finding Gear for Every Golfer
The accessibility of second hand golf equipment plays a crucial role in supporting golfers of varying skill levels, especially beginners. When starting out, many golfers are hesitant to spend a significant amount on brand new clubs and gear. By choosing to purchase used golf equipment, they open up a wider range of options that fit their budget while still providing the necessary quality for improvement in their game. This makes second hand golf clubs an appealing choice for those who may not yet be committed to the sport.
Furthermore, the availability of used golf equipment is substantial, enhancing the shopping experience for golfers. Various avenues exist for finding affordable gear. Specialty shops often carry second-hand items that have been carefully inspected to ensure quality and functionality. These stores provide an opportunity for golfers to physically try out different clubs to find the best fit for their swing and style. Additionally, online marketplaces such as eBay and dedicated sports websites offer an extensive range of used golf clubs, allowing buyers to compare conditions and prices from the comfort of their home.
Local sales, such as garage sales or charity events, frequently provide unexpected opportunities to find quality second hand golf equipment at reduced prices. Often, individuals are eager to clear out old gear, resulting in great bargains for savvy shoppers.
